‘American Idol’ To Keep Four Judge Format

August 6th, 2009 // Leave a Comment

According to Fox’s top dog, Peter Rice, “We’re very sad that she’s [Paula Abdul] not coming back.” That said, the show needs to move on. American Idol will be enlisting a fourth judge.

In the meantime, during the audition part of the season, which start filming tomorrow, the show will enlist guest judges. Victoria Beckham has been revealed as one of the judges, and Katy Perry will also be appearing.

Rice went on to say, “The four judges were getting in a rhythm last year, and we will probably have four judges back.”

Rice continued, “We feel between now and [January] that we will come up with a solution and replacement for Paula. We are looking forward to the season. Obviously, there is going to be a different dynamic. We will be looking to bring a different element and different energy to the season.”
